前端开发Vue 3 核心特性详解与面试要点:涵盖 Composition API、响应式原理及性能优化策略了 Vue 3
内容概要:本文档详细介绍了 Vue 3 的核心特性和常见面试题解答。首先阐述了 Vue 3 相对于 Vue 2 的改进之处,包括性能优化(虚拟 DOM、Tree-shaking)、Composition API 的引入、响应式系统的重构(从 Object.defineProperty 到 Proxy)、以及对 TypeScript 的原生支持。接着深入解析了 Composition API 和 Options API 的区别,强调了 Composition API 在逻辑复用方面的优势。文档还探讨了 Vue 3 的响应式原理,对比了 ref 和 reactive 的使用场景。组件通信部分涵盖了 Props/Emit、v-model、provide/inject 等多种方式,并介绍了状态管理工具 Pinia 和 Vuex 的不同特点。此外,文档讲解了 Vue 3 的生命周期钩子变化、性能优化技巧(如静态提升、v-once、v-memo),以及 Vue Router 4 的新特性。最后,提供了实现自定义指令、异步组件的方法,并通过手写响应式系统和计时器 Hook 来巩固理解。; 适合人群:具备前端开发基础,特别是对 Vue.js 有一定了解的开发者,包括但不限于初级到中级前端工程师。; 使用场景及目标:①准备 Vue 3 技术面试;②深入理解 Vue 3 的新特性和内部机制;③掌握 Composition API 和响应式系统的实现原理;④提高项目开发效率和性能优化能力。; 阅读建议:建议读者在阅读过程中结合实际项目进行练习,特别是 Composition API 和响应式系统的手写题部分,通过动手实践加深对 Vue 3 新特性的理解。同时,可以参考官方文档和相关资源,进一步巩固所学知识。

































- 粉丝: 1308
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 基于城市大数据的城乡规划专业课程思考.docx
- 单片机模拟红外编码解码设计方案.doc
- 基于单片机的步进电机伺服控制器的设计.doc
- 注塑机PLC控制南京工程.doc
- 传感器网络传感节点标识符注册管理设计.docx
- 探讨现阶段计算机网络安全管理方法.doc
- 基于PLC的自动售货机控制系统的方案设计书.doc
- 单片机的电池监控系统设计本科课程设计.doc
- 软件实习内容总结.docx
- Java毕业设计方案外文翻译.doc
- 基于PowerMILL的底座模具型腔数控编程.docx
- 大数据环境下的医院统计工作变革探索.docx
- 城镇供热系统安全运行技术规程.docx
- C#作业参考标准答案.docx
- 智慧交通行业解决方案.docx
- 基于机器学习技术的体育视频类型分类研究.docx


